Definition of naked
Thanks for using this online dictionary, we have been helping millions of people improve their use of the english language with its free online services. English definition of naked is as below...
Naked (a.) Not
having
the full
complement
of
tones;
-- said of a chord of only two
tones,
which
requires
a third tone to be
sounded
with them to make the
combination
pleasing
to the ear; as, a naked
fourth
or
fifth..

Nakedly
::
Nakedly
(adv.)
In a naked
manner;
without
covering
or
disguise;
manifestly;
simply;
barely.
Mandrill
::
Mandrill
(n.) a large West
African
baboon
(Cynocephalus,
/
Papio,
mormon).
The adult male has, on the sides of the nose,
large,
naked,
grooved
swellings,
conspicuously
striped
with blue and red..

Baboon
::
Baboon
(n.) One of the Old World
Quadrumana,
of the
genera
Cynocephalus
and
Papio;
the
dog-faced
ape.
Baboons
have
dog-like
muzzles
and large
canine
teeth,
cheek
pouches,
a short tail, and naked
callosities
on the
buttocks.
They are
mostly
African.
See
Mandrill,
and
Chacma,
and Drill an ape..
Wattlebird
::
Wattlebird
(n.) Any one of
several
species
of honey
eaters
belonging
to
Anthochaera
and
allied
genera
of the
family
Meliphagidae.
These birds
usually
have a large and
conspicuous
wattle
of naked skin
hanging
down below each ear. They are
natives
of
Australia
and
adjacent
islands.

Gymnosophist
::
Gymnosophist
(n.) One of a sect of
philosophers,
said to have been found in India by
Alexander
the
Great,
who went
almost
naked,
denied
themselves
the use of
flesh,
renounced
bodily
pleasures,
and
employed
themselves
in the
contemplation
of
nature..

Mooruk
::
Mooruk
(n.) A
species
of
cassowary
(Casuarius
Bennetti)
found in New
Britain,
and noted for its
agility
in
running
and
leaping.
It is
smaller
and has
stouter
legs than the
common
cassowary.
Its crest is
biloted;
the neck and
breast
are
black;
the back,
rufous
mixed with
black;
and the naked skin of the neck,
blue..
